最近,我研究了Openstack Keystone。当我做的时候
keystone role-list
我发现了三个角色。他们是
+----------------------------------+---------------+
| id | name |
+----------------------------------+---------------+
| cb362e8e96464f9980c232dfd56d2ff5 | Member |
| d4218b8761844a70ab4fab54cc3afaf9 | ResellerAdmin |
| 9fe2ff9ee4384b1894a90878d3e92bab | _member_ |
| 70340c7de4024ffbbbdd15ae9ebbbe83 | admin |
+----------------------------------+---------------+
我知道“管理员角色”是最重要的角色。但我不知道“会员”,“会员”和“ResellerAdmin”之间的区别。有人可以帮助我吗?非常感谢!
答案 0 :(得分:2)
以下是一些可以回答您问题的参考资料:
ResellerAdmin和admin: https://github.com/openstack-dev/devstack/blob/master/files/keystone_data.sh#L44-L50
_ <强> 构件 _ 强>: https://github.com/openstack/keystone/blob/5152f12fc9ff14df0bdff5d7840da81318622c00/etc/keystone.conf.sample#L30-L36
答案 1 :(得分:2)
_ member_
是在创建用户时分配给用户的默认角色。上面列出的其他角色似乎来自您的devstack实例。基本上,我们只配置了2个默认的openstack角色:admin
和_ member_
。要区分您实例中的member
和Member
,请尝试https://ask.openstack.org/en/question/4759/member-vs-member/。